Joyce Mandel, born on March 10, 1950, in Los Angeles, California, was a versatile actress and celebrated model whose career spanned several decades. She gained recognition for her roles in notable productions such as *The Baltimore Bullet* (1980) and the beloved television series *Mork & Mindy* (1978).

Joyce's modeling career was marked by three distinct phases, beginning in the late 1960s when she emerged as a popular pin-up. By the late 1970s, she was featured prominently in men's magazines under the name "Rinah," showcasing her striking beauty and captivating presence. In the 1990s, she reinvented herself as Alexis Love, embracing the persona of "the ultimate older woman," further solidifying her status in the glamour industry. Her Russian-Romanian heritage contributed to her unique and exotic appearance, setting her apart in a competitive field.

Throughout her life, Joyce was admired not just for her looks, but also for her talent and charisma. She was married to Jerry Rush, and together they shared a life in the vibrant city of Los Angeles. Joyce Mandel passed away on October 13, 2016, in her hometown, leaving behind a legacy of creativity and allure in the world of entertainment and modeling.
